Comprehending Windows in Doors
Windows in doors, often referred to as "door lights" or "glazed doors," are glass panes integrated into a door's structure. These windows can differ in size and style, ranging from little panels to big, full-length sections. The glass can be clear, frosted, or tinted, permitting property owners to customize their doors according to their choices.

Types of Windows in Doors
Windows in doors come in various designs and functionalities. The following table sums up the different types of windows frequently found in doors.
| Kind of Window | Description | Best Suited For |
|---|---|---|
| Clear Glass | Supplies maximum exposure and light | Entry doors, patio area doors |
| Frosted Glass | Offers personal privacy while still allowing light | Bathroom doors, bed rooms |
| Tinted Glass | Reduces glare and heat while preserving some exposure | Sunrooms, exterior doors |
| Leaded Glass | Decorative glass with soldered metal or colored glass | Standard homes |
| Triple-Glazed | Enhances energy performance with 3 panes | Energy-efficient designs |
| Stained Glass | Creative panels that add character and design | Entry doors, decorative entrances |

Considerations for Installing Windows in Doors
While adding windows to doors supplies distinct advantages, homeowners should consider numerous factors before deciding:
Security: Choose tempered or laminated glass to improve safety and sturdiness.
Energy Efficiency: Look for doors with insulated windows to lessen energy loss.
Maintenance: Assess the ease of cleaning and upkeep, specifically if selecting ornamental or detailed styles.
Building regulations: Always check local structure regulations to ensure compliance when setting up new doors.
Style Compatibility: Select a design that aligns with the home's overall architectural style.
